Hey so I have a 2002 Monte Carlo ls and noticed a coolant leak it seemed to have gotten worse and at first I thought it was the cap got that replaced today and it’s still leaking I’ve identified that it’s coming from underneath the engine but under the aluminum part so I don’t have the best view. I’m not too well versed in this particular engine with the coolant lines and not too sure exactly if the leak is a hose or something else entirely if you can help I’d be very grateful. Thank you. Your best option is getting a radiator pressure tester (free loan-a-tool at most auto parts stores), hook it up, put some pressure on it and look/listen for the leak. At the age of these cars, could easily be anything from a hose, radiator, etc.

If your car came with a block heater, a northern car, there is a block heater plug kinda like a freeze plug on block, low, behind radiater. I recently had a mystery coolant leak/loss and it was that !!
